Where it is
Read first time. Referred to Committee on Judiciary. To printer. · Feb 27, 2025
From printer. To committee. · Feb 28, 2025
From committee: Do pass. · Apr 1, 2025
Read second time. · Apr 3, 2025
Read third time. Passed. Title approved. (Yeas: 20, Nays: None, Excused: 1.) To Assembly. · Apr 7, 2025
In Assembly. Read first time. Referred to Committee on Judiciary. To committee. · Apr 10, 2025
From committee: Amend, and do pass as amended. Placed on Second Reading File. Read second time. Amended. (Amend. No. 657.) To printer. · May 20, 2025
From printer. To engrossment. Engrossed. First reprint. Read third time. Passed, as amended. Title approved. (Yeas: 42, Nays: None.) To Senate. In Senate. · May 22, 2025
Assembly Amendment No. 657 concurred in. To enrollment. · May 29, 2025
Enrolled and delivered to Governor. · May 31, 2025
Approved by the Governor. · Jun 5, 2025
Chapter 337. · Jun 6, 2025
